Meezan Bank Signs MoU with Sindh Police to Build Modern Padel Court at Police Headquarters Karachi
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Karachi — Under the patronage of Javed Alam Odho, the Sindh Police Sports Board has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Meezan Bank to construct a modern padel court at the Police Headquarters Garden in Karachi.

The agreement aims to promote sports culture within the Sindh Police, encourage healthy recreational activities, and provide modern fitness facilities for police personnel.

The MoU signing ceremony was attended by Meezan Bank Director Mehmood-ul-Hassan, Chairman Sindh Police Sports Board Syed Pir Muhammad Shah, senior police officials, and other stakeholders.

Officials on the occasion highlighted that sports activities play a vital role in enhancing physical fitness, mental well-being, institutional discipline, and overall morale among law enforcement personnel. They appreciated the collaboration between Meezan Bank and the Sindh Police, noting that such initiatives contribute to improving the overall standard of sports infrastructure within the police department.

During the ceremony, a cheque was also handed over to contractor Ahmed for the commencement of construction work. Authorities confirmed that the project will be completed within the stipulated timeframe to ensure timely availability of modern sports facilities.
